A beautifully presented one double bedroom apartment set within Hoffman Square, an impressive former school conversion overlooking a tranquil, leafy park. Exceptionally peaceful, the apartment offers a calm retreat while remaining just moments from the vibrant, creative energy of Shoreditch.

The accommodation comprises a spacious dual-aspect open-plan kitchen and reception room, ideal for both everyday living and entertaining. There is a generous double bedroom and a well-appointed bathroom featuring a full-size bath with overhead shower. Extending to approximately 678 sq ft, the apartment enjoys excellent lateral space complemented by strikingly high ceilings, creating a bright and airy atmosphere throughout.

The property enjoys direct views across the popular Joe White Gardens and Tennis Courts, which are available for use by local residents, and further benefits from an allocated secure off-street parking space which a rare and valuable feature for the area.

Hoffman Square occupies a prominent position on the corner of Buttesland Street and Pitfield Street, behind electronic security gates. The property offers super convenient access to the delights of Hoxton Square, Old Street and Shoreditch High Street, with their wealth of bars, restaurants, shops and boutique galleries. Old Street is the closest Underground station, which sits on the Northern Line with trains to Bank, London Bridge and Kings Cross.
